It's about time to have some views from other parts of the world. Let's start in Salta, NW Argentina. Andes in the Background.


And continue even higher to the Salar Grande - What you see is Salt - salt. At 3500 meters above Sea level. It's really a huge bassin of natural salt. Once a lake. In the Andes.

Alle the pictures are from the center of the City of Salta, Capital of the Province with the same Name. Situated in NW Argentina (2 hrs+ flight from Buenos Aires) and founded on April 16 in 1582 by Hernando de Lerma. It was an important settlement on the route from The Vice King of Peru down to Buenos Aires in order to keep control of the Area. An area in which we can trace findings from "modern" Humans 10.000 years back in time. When we still had Ice Age at The Northern Hemisphere.
